54 | config XEN_SYS_HYPERVISOR | ||
55 | bool "Create xen entries under /sys/hypervisor" | ||
56 | depends on XEN && SYSFS | ||
57 | select SYS_HYPERVISOR | ||
58 | default y | ||
59 | help | ||
60 | Create entries under /sys/hypervisor describing the Xen | ||
61 | hypervisor environment. When running native or in another | ||
62 | virtual environment, /sys/hypervisor will still be present, | ||
63 | but will have no xen contents. \ No newline at end of file | ||
